Output eb3bab21ec2ba1e56603d4c060597b054bb09850802b6c1dc2202e116e02e655:0

value
47124405
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9d1c1b34de9490518c2937efa9e165c57640104 OP_EQUAL
address
3QTwTTS2S2nsujppvhvrY7Xdr7qiq7ZZjk
transaction
eb3bab21ec2ba1e56603d4c060597b054bb09850802b6c1dc2202e116e02e655
confirmations
388590
spent
true